Will mining shorten the life of graphics cards?
Cryptocurrency mining has become a popular way to earn digital currencies, but it also raises concerns about the impact on the hardware used, particularly graphics cards. Many miners rely on GPUs (Graphics Processing Units) to solve complex mathematical problems required to mine cryptocurrencies like Ethereum. A common question among potential and current miners is whether this intensive use will shorten the life of their graphics cards. In this article, we will explore the factors that affect the longevity of GPUs during mining operations and provide insights into how miners can mitigate potential damage.
Understanding GPU Wear and Tear
GPUs are designed for processing graphical data, but they can also be used for other computational tasks like cryptocurrency mining. Mining requires GPUs to run at high performance levels for extended periods, which can lead to increased wear and tear. The primary factors that contribute to the wear and tear of GPUs during mining include:
- Heat: High temperatures can degrade the components of a GPU over time.
- Usage Intensity: Running the GPU at 100% capacity continuously can strain its components.
- Power Supply: Insufficient or unstable power supply can cause damage to the GPU.
- Cooling: Inadequate cooling can exacerbate heat-related issues.
The Impact of Mining on GPU Lifespan
Mining can indeed shorten the life of graphics cards, but the extent of this impact depends on several factors. The quality of the GPU itself plays a significant role. High-end GPUs from reputable manufacturers are generally more durable and better equipped to handle the rigors of mining. However, even the best GPUs will experience some level of degradation when used for mining.
Heat is one of the most significant factors affecting GPU lifespan. Mining operations generate a lot of heat, and if the GPU is not adequately cooled, this can lead to thermal throttling or even permanent damage to the GPU's components. Thermal throttling occurs when the GPU reduces its performance to lower its temperature, which can decrease mining efficiency.
Usage intensity also plays a crucial role. GPUs used for mining are often run at 100% capacity for extended periods, which can accelerate wear and tear. This continuous high-intensity usage can lead to faster degradation of the GPU's components, such as the memory and the GPU core.
Power supply is another critical factor. An unstable or insufficient power supply can cause voltage fluctuations, which can damage the GPU. Miners need to ensure that their power supply units (PSUs) are capable of handling the power demands of their mining rigs.
Cooling is essential for maintaining the health of a GPU. Effective cooling solutions, such as high-quality fans and liquid cooling systems, can help mitigate the heat generated during mining. Without proper cooling, the GPU's lifespan can be significantly shortened.
How to Extend the Life of Your Mining GPUs
While mining can shorten the life of graphics cards, there are several steps miners can take to extend the lifespan of their GPUs:
Monitor Temperatures: Use software to monitor the temperature of your GPUs and ensure they stay within safe limits. Tools like MSI Afterburner and GPU-Z can help you keep an eye on your GPU's temperature.
Improve Cooling: Invest in high-quality cooling solutions. This can include better fans, liquid cooling systems, or even custom-built cooling setups. Ensuring your GPUs are properly cooled can significantly extend their lifespan.
Adjust GPU Settings: You can adjust the GPU's settings to reduce its performance slightly, which can help lower temperatures and reduce wear and tear. This can be done using software like MSI Afterburner, where you can undervolt the GPU or reduce its clock speed.
Regular Maintenance: Regularly clean your GPUs to prevent dust buildup, which can impair cooling efficiency. Use compressed air to clean the fans and heat sinks of your GPUs.
Power Supply Stability: Ensure your power supply unit (PSU) is of high quality and can handle the power demands of your mining rig. A stable power supply can prevent damage caused by voltage fluctuations.
Rotate GPUs: If you have multiple GPUs, consider rotating them periodically. This can help distribute the wear and tear more evenly across your GPUs, potentially extending their overall lifespan.
Comparing Mining to Other GPU Uses
To understand the impact of mining on GPU lifespan, it's helpful to compare it to other common uses of GPUs. Gaming and professional graphics work typically involve intermittent use of the GPU at high performance levels, whereas mining involves continuous use at high performance levels.
Gaming: GPUs used for gaming are often subjected to high performance for short periods, followed by periods of rest. This intermittent use is less taxing on the GPU compared to continuous mining.
Professional Graphics Work: Similar to gaming, professional graphics work involves high-intensity use but typically in shorter bursts. This allows the GPU to cool down between intense workloads.
Mining: In contrast, mining requires the GPU to run at high performance levels continuously, which can lead to greater wear and tear over time.
Real-World Examples and Case Studies
Several case studies and real-world examples illustrate the impact of mining on GPU lifespan. Some miners have reported that their GPUs lasted only a few months under intense mining conditions, while others have managed to use their GPUs for over a year with proper care and maintenance.
Case Study 1: A miner using Nvidia RTX 3080 GPUs reported that after six months of continuous mining, the GPUs started showing signs of degradation, with increased temperatures and reduced performance. However, by implementing better cooling solutions and adjusting the GPU settings, the miner was able to extend the lifespan of the GPUs to over a year.
Case Study 2: Another miner using AMD Radeon RX 5700 XT GPUs found that with regular maintenance and careful monitoring of temperatures, the GPUs lasted for 18 months before showing significant signs of wear. This miner also rotated the GPUs periodically to distribute the load more evenly.
These examples highlight that while mining can shorten the life of graphics cards, proper care and maintenance can significantly extend their lifespan.
Frequently Asked Questions
Q1: Can I use the same GPU for both mining and gaming?
Yes, you can use the same GPU for both mining and gaming, but it's important to monitor its health and performance. Mining can accelerate wear and tear, so you may need to adjust your expectations for the GPU's lifespan. Consider rotating the GPU between mining and gaming to give it periods of rest.
Q2: Are there specific GPU models that are more suitable for mining?
Some GPU models are more popular among miners due to their performance and efficiency. For example, Nvidia's GTX 1060 and AMD's RX 580 are commonly used for mining Ethereum. However, the suitability of a GPU for mining also depends on the specific cryptocurrency being mined and the current market conditions.
Q3: How often should I clean my mining GPUs?
It's recommended to clean your mining GPUs at least once every three months to prevent dust buildup, which can impair cooling efficiency. If you notice a significant increase in temperatures, you may need to clean them more frequently.
Q4: Can overclocking my GPU for mining further reduce its lifespan?
Yes, overclocking can increase the performance of your GPU but at the cost of increased heat and power consumption. This can further reduce the lifespan of your GPU. If you choose to overclock, ensure you have adequate cooling and monitor temperatures closely.
